  • Abstract
    According to the radial distribution analysis of PbCl2 melt through pulsed neutron diffraction (PND), the Cl-coordination numbers around Pb were found to be about 4, corresponding to the peak at r=2.84 Å in the correlation function G(r), and to be about 2 at r=3.40 Å, respectively. These two peaks were thought to form the first coordination shell. On the contrary, the Br-coordination number around Pb was estimated at about 4. Although PbCl2 and PbBr2 have the same crystal structure, the short-range structure of the melts was quite different from each other.
